I'm new to this, but can somebody explain this behavior to me?  Thanks!

bash-3.2$ (echo a; echo b; sleep 1; echo c) | /tmp/bar.py
line: a
line: b
a
b
line: c
c
bash-3.2$ (echo a; echo b; echo c) | /tmp/bar.py
line: a
line: b
line: c
bash-3.2$ cat /tmp/bar.py
#!/usr/bin/env python
from twisted.internet import reactor
from twisted.protocols.basic import LineOnlyReceiver
from twisted.internet.stdio import StandardIO

class MyLineOnlyReceiver(LineOnlyReceiver):
     delimiter = '\n'
     def lineReceived(self, line):
         self.transport.write(line+self.delimiter)
         print "line:", line
     def connectionLost(self, why):
         LineOnlyReceiver.connectionLost(self, why)
         reactor.callWhenRunning(lambda:reactor.stop())

if __name__ == '__main__':
     StandardIO(MyLineOnlyReceiver())
     reactor.run()
